Japan National Tourism Organization (JNTO) announces estimated number of international visitors to Japan for January 2025 - Significant new monthly record
3,781,200 visitors in January 2025
The Japan National Tourism Organization (JNTO) has released the estimated number of international visitors to Japan for January 2025. The key points are as follows:
The number of international visitors in January 2025 was 3,781,200, representing a 40.6% increase compared to the same month in the previous year. This figure significantly exceeds the previous record of 3,489,800 in December 2024, setting a new all-time monthly high and surpassing 3.7 million visitors for the first time in a single month.
One of the main contributing factors was the Lunar New Year (Spring Festival), which took place in January this year (compared to February in 2024). This led to heightened travel demand from many Asian markets. Additionally, winter sports tourism drove increased visitor numbers, particularly from Australia and the United States, compared to the same month last year.
Out of the 23 surveyed markets, South Korea, Taiwan, and Australia achieved their highest-ever monthly visitor numbers. Furthermore, 17 markets - including China, Hong Kong,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ia, the Philippines, India, the United States, Canada, Mexico, the United Kingdom, France, Germany, Italy, Spain, the Nordic region, and the Middle East region - recorded their highest-ever January visitor numbers.
